Output c728a7236367d76c593701fef6eaf02ca6962012e0499572fefba15ac9297e89:22

value
380107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7771cc45429d0e6abf38ca022518ee17a10512bd OP_EQUAL
address
3CaafC157YZZreEstaF9WmtxPdRgHmEtyW
transaction
c728a7236367d76c593701fef6eaf02ca6962012e0499572fefba15ac9297e89
confirmations
155986
spent
true